Picture abhi baaki hai! Disney+ Hotstar releases the trailer of Showtime all episodes on 12th July 2024

 Produced by Dharmatic Entertainment, Created by Sumit Roy, Showrunner Mihir Desai, the series is Directed by Mihir Desai and Archit Kumar

 

 

28 June, 2024, Mumbai: Get ready to dive  into the glamorous world of Bollywood as Disney+ Hotstar and Dharmatic Entertainment drop the much awaited trailer of Showtime. From dazzling stardom, to accepting one’s true self, producer wars to intense struggles, the industry has it all. But it's the resilience to bounce back that truly defines a star, as every setback is just a setup for a spectacular comeback and Raghu Khanna does just that. He is back and here to dominate the world of showbiz. All episodes of Showtime are set to stream exclusively 12th July onwards, on Disney+ Hotstar. Showtime is helmed by Emraan Hashmi, Mahima Makwana with Mouni Roy, Rajeev Khandelwal, Shriya Saran, Vishal Vashishtha, Neeraj Madhav and  Vijay Raaz in pivotal roles.

Created by Sumit Roy, Showrunner and directed by Mihir Desai and Directed by Archit Kumar, the screenplay by Sumit Roy, Mithun Gangopadhyay and Lara Chandni while the dialogues are written by Jehan Handa and Karan Shrikant Sharma. 

“This time around in 'Showtime,' we explore the personal journeys of each character, delving deep into their inner worlds. Emraan Hashmi's portrayal of the lone wolf Raghu Khanna offers audiences a glimpse into the complex persona beneath the surface. The series follows characters entangled in a captivating whirlwind of circumstances. What initially seems like a mere exposé of the big bad world of Bollywood unfolds into dramatic and emotional narratives of greed, ambition, and resilience. I can't wait for Disney+Hotstar audiences to witness all the drama as characters navigate the intricate choices between love and ambition.”
– Mihir Desai, Showrunner and Director
